132 * matrix_keypad_build_keymap - convert platform keymap into matrix keymap
133 * @keymap_data: keymap supplied by the platform code
134 * @keymap_name: name of device tree property containing keymap (if device
135 * tree support is enabled).
136 * @rows: number of rows in target keymap array
137 * @cols: number of cols in target keymap array
138 * @keymap: expanded version of keymap that is suitable for use by
139 * matrix keyboard driver
140 * @input_dev: input devices for which we are setting up the keymap
142 * This function converts platform keymap (encoded with KEY() macro) into
143 * an array of keycodes that is suitable for using in a standard matrix
144 * keyboard driver that uses row and col as indices.
146 * If @keymap_data is not supplied and device tree support is enabled
147 * it will attempt load the keymap from property specified by @keymap_name
148 * argument (or "linux,keymap" if @keymap_name is %NULL).
150 * If @keymap is %NULL the function will automatically allocate managed
151 * block of memory to store the keymap. This memory will be associated with
152 * the parent device and automatically freed when device unbinds from the
153 * driver.
155 * Callers are expected to set up input_dev->dev.parent before calling this
156 * function.
